Covid Relief Project Completed

Sometime in early April the Covid cases and deaths went up dramatically in India. We are very thankful that World Challenge sponsored some Covid food relief via RHM on the ground in India. We did that in June and July, giving some extra food to more than 160 widows, elderly & handicapped, and also to 55 different families who were adversely affected by Covid in some way. To our GOD alone be the glory. Below is Brother Wesley's daughter, Blessy, giving some food to Vijaya Lakshmi in Singarayakonda. This sister is near 60 years old and has had polio since she was younger than 5. She never married and has no children. She's on our widows & elderly list because of her handicap, not able to walk properly. She previously was a pre-school teacher, and now does some tailoring at her home to try and earn some income. A nice believer, attending Bro. Wesley's church. She had Covid in April, but thankfully has completely recovered. PTL!

Stopping the Leaks!

The Lord has provided so that this month we could cover 37 huts so far with large tarps in order to stop the leaks during the rainy season. Below is Annamma (Anna) in the village of MR Nagar. Normally, every several years we may have to replace the sticks (frame) of the roof, at the same time replacing the leaves. Even with the tarps, we will usually have to replace the leaves every few years. We try to put new tarps on each hut annually, but the tarps will not last all year long. They will tear eventually because of the wind, rain and heat of the sun. But they do a good job of prolonging the life of the roofs of these huts. We praise GOD for His provision, and the widows & elderly (and 6 families in a tribal colony) praise GOD for dry homes! Thanks for Your Prayers!

In the Photo is Brother Wesley giving medical reimbursement to Thirupathamma in a village church in Valetivaripalem. Generally, the elderly pay for their meds or treatment, and RHM reimburses them some or all the amount if they have the proper receipts. Sometimes, they are not able to pay up front, so we help them in advance. We've known Bro. Wesley for about 13 years, and he has been very faithful in overseeing the widows & elderly ministry in his area of India.
